Processor Specs

AMD Ryzen 9 4900HSProcessorAMD Ryzen 7 2700X
3000 MHzFrequency3700 MHz
4300 MHzMaximum Frequency4300 MHz
8Cores8
16Threads16
35 WTDP105 W
AMD Radeon Vega 7GPU
RenoirCodenamePinnacle Ridge
FP6PackageAM4
